3. 命令选项,从a到z

Linux 命令的选项繁复庞杂,让人眼花缭乱。不过这些选项往往具有相对固定的涵义,熟悉了它们,记忆便不再困难

-aall : 全部,所有 (ls , lsattr , uname)

archive : 存档 (cp , rsync)

append : 附加 (tar -A , 7z)

-bblocksize : 块大小,带参数 (du , df)

batch : 批处理模式 (交互模式的程序通常拥有此选项,如 top -b)

-ccommands : 执行命令,带参数 (bash , ksh , python)

create : 创建 (tar)

-ddebug : 调试

delete : 删除

directory : 目录 (ls)

-eexecute : 执行,带参数 (xterm , perl)

edit : 编辑

exclude : 排除

-fforce : 强制,不经确认(cp , rm ,mv)

file : 文件,带参数 (tar)

configuration file : 指定配置文件(有些守护进程拥有此选项,如 SSH , lighttpd)

-g

-h--help : 帮助

human readable : 人性化显示(ls , du , df)

headers : 头部

-iinteractive : 交互模式,提示(rm , mv)

include : 包含

-kkeep : 保留

kill

-llong listing format : 长格式(ls)

list : 列表

load : 读取 (gcc , emacs)

-mmessage : 消息 (cvs)

manual : 手册 (whereis)

create home : 创建 home 目录 (usermod , useradd)

-nnumber : 行号、编号 (cat , head , tail , pstree , lspci)

no : (useradd , make)

-ooutput : 输出 (cc , sort)

options : 选项 (mount)

-pport : 端口,带参数 (很多网络工具拥有此选项,如 SSH , lftp )

protocol : 协议,带参数

passwd : 密码,带参数

-qquiet : 静默

-rreverse : 反转

recursive : 递归 (cp , rm , chmod -R)

-ssilent : 安静

size : 大小,带参数

subject

-ttag

type : 类型 (mount)

-uuser : 用户名、UID,带参数

-vverbose : 冗长

version : 版本

-wwidth : 宽度

warning : 警告

-xexclude : 排除 (tar , zip)

-yyes

-zzip : 启用压缩 (bzip , tar , zcat , zip , cvs)